Cost
This program is made possible by a grant from UJA-Federation of New York under the auspices of the Fund for Jewish Education. Each school is asked to contribute $1,000 toward the cost of the program.
Participant/School Agreement
Participants must submit an agreement stating that the participant agrees to participate fully in the institute, which requires a significant amount of time and preparation. In addition, participants agree to design a strategic plan for the school and to share it with the school upon completion of the institute.
The school agrees to release participants for all regularly scheduled programs, to pay the participants' full salary and benefits while engaged at the institute, and to contribute $1,000 toward the cost of the program.
Attendance
Attendance at all sessions is required. Participants who are absent from more than three half-day sessions or fail to complete the strategic plan will not be eligible for a certificate of completion and may not be able to complete the program.
